2nd colon resection surgery planned in August was cancelled after they went in and saw liver tumors (not expected) so promoted to stage 4
and decided to put me on Folfiri (with 4 rounds of Avastin) and shrink or stabilize them
had MRI this past Thursday, saw surgeon Friday -was expecting date for surgery --still with tumor in colon and have at least 8 (prob 10-12 peppercorn nodules on liver )-very small, right and left sides, I mentioned SIR, he felt tumors to small to be treated yet with it
now surgeon saying keep on Folfiri, surgery not an option or not needed at this point-we actually asked is this going to be a chronic situation (maybe I should be happy) or is it terminal --he said we are all terminal, I don't think he meant anything harmful but he truly seemed on edge, we are very happy with him and the hospital (UMMC)-he will present to his tumor board Tuesday to see if anyone there would have another option, we see oncologist next week-routine visit
he offered/suggested a 2nd opinion to verify/alleviate our fears and suggested Univ. OF Penn-he will get us a name--we live in NJ (-not going to MSK-saw them initially as 2nd opinion in 2014-they suggested same course local oncologist was using, (and that it was fine with them to proceed with him) when we reached out to them in 2016 with new colon tumor , they said thanks but no thanks-because we had our treatment elsewhere
it just seems he feels why do surgery now when chemo keeping the tumors at bay--I just want them gone!!

I would try again. Skip the entire referral route and go right to Dr. Kemenys people. She isn't the type to give a crap if you went somewhere else first. If you fit her treatment protocol, she will see you (and by see you, I mean she will run your treatment, your total face time with her will be limited, lol). Dh's surgeon was Dr. DeMatteo and he is a life saver. Literally. He saved my husbands life. MD Anderson wouldn't touch my husbands liver with a 10 foot pole. Dr. DeMatteo put in the HAI pump, and 6 months later removed over 15 tumors/lesions. Some he removed, some he ablated. I don't know what the long haul holds for us, but we never thought we would be even here. And we are here because of Drs. Kemeny and DeMatteo.
